Description Delawie, a LEO A DALY Company, is seeking an Architectural Project Manager with demonstrated project experience for the Department of Defense (DoD). The successful candidate will provide high-level project management duties from project inception through construction administration phases. The successful candidate filling this position will: Demonstrate a dedicated spirit towards client satisfaction through service excellence. Have strong communication skills to communicate with clients, consultants, and project team members. Can navigate through several jurisdictions for project requirements and permitting. Be comfortable making decisions in a fast-paced environment. Be able to lead and mentor team of junior staff members. Collaborate and coordinate with in-house Interiors Department. Responsibilities: Develop project design schedules. Estimate project staffing requirements. Monitor and manage project staff work loads. Manages projects of all sizes and levels of complexity and provides project team leadership. Requirements Architectural license required. 8+ years of relevant post- education experience in design/project management in an architectural design firm, or equivalent. Experience in design-build project delivery methods for the DoD, primarily for NAVFAC and IMCOM, and a strong technical competency. Leadership experience, including managing client expectations, multi-disciplinary team, and meeting scope/schedule/budget Advanced knowledge of the architectural planning and design process, construction documentation, construction administration and code requirements Proficiency with Revit required. In-depth knowledge of AutoCAD, SketchUp Modeling, MS Office, MS Project, and preparation of presentation materials. Effective verbal and graphic communication, organizational and collaborative skills Experience working directly with clients. Salary range for this position varies between $105,000-165,000, depending upon applicable experience.
